SERIES SCHEDULE
Wednesday, April 15 7 p.m. NY Islanders at Washington USA, Sportsnet, TVA Sports
Friday, April 17 7 p.m. NY Islanders at Washington NBCSN, Sportsnet, TVA Sports
Sunday, April 19 Noon Washington at NY Islanders NBC, Sportsnet, TVA Sports
Tuesday, April 21 7:30 p.m. Washington at NY Islanders USA, SN 360, TVA Sports
*Thursday, April 23 TBD NY Islanders at Washington TBD
*Saturday, April 25 TBD Washington at NY Islanders TBD
*Monday, April 27 TBD NY Islanders at Washington TBD​

Do we know what the health status is of the countless injured Islanders? Grabovski? Visnovsky? Nielsen? They'll need all hands on deck if they plan on making any sort of run.

Grabovski just started practicing. I doubt we'll see him unless the coaching staff thinks he's game-ready. Coming off 2nd concussion.

Viz has been playing, I think he's relatively healthy at this point

Nielsen re-aggravated an ankle injury pretty recently but he's been practicing full. I imagine he'll be back for Game 1

Matt Martin missed the past 3 games with a leg and/or shoulder injury. He's been practicing and I think he'll be back for Game 1

Travis Hamonic is the biggest question mark and the one I'm really worried about. He hurt his leg pretty badly against the Pens two games ago. There's been no concrete update but my gut is that he's likely out against the Caps. He's their shutdown guy against Ovie too....
